Leith then began to trek through the deeper areas of the forest, slowly going his way as to try and not damage himself. He looked all around him, seeing if he could find anything that remotely resembled a deer. He looked closely into the bushes and looked far into the trees. So far, he hadn’t found his friend. Leith was starting to get worried. What if he had got lost, and couldn’t find him? Thinking about that…he felt a little lost too. He had never been in this area of the forest before.
“Buddy…I get it…you’re a good hider. But can you…please come to me now…?” Leith said weakly, feeling a little afraid of being all alone. He continued to slowly trek through the bushes and shrubs, trying to find his deer friend. It had now become very dark, and he had to be careful where he went.
Then all of a sudden, his right tyre slipped on a patch of wet mud. Leith lost his balance and his body tumbled to one side. He then began to roll down the steep hill, his body hitting rocks, trees and bushes as he tumbled down. His tyres waved frantically as he tried to stop his fall.
“Ooh—umph—argh!” He cried as he bumped and bashed down the slope. Eventually, he came to a stop on a level piece of land.
His body was battered in all the places you could imagine. His bumpers were bent and twisted, his bonnet was crunched and smashed, and his roof has caved in slightly from hitting the ground several times. Leith felt very weak after his fall. He tried to get up onto his tyres, but he was too exhausted to do so. All he could do was lie there as the trees whistled and moved in the wind.
